Biocon Ltd received Canada — Health Canada approval for its Yesintek (ustekinumab) autoinjector, indicated for moderate to severe plaque psoriasis, psoriatic arthritis, Crohn's disease, and ulcerative colitis. The approval adds a new administration option not available with the originator product in Canada, strengthening Biocon's immunology portfolio. Canada — Health Canada had previously approved Yesintek in prefilled syringe, vial, and IV formulations in October 2025. Biocon shares traded slightly lower on the day but have gained over 18% in the last six months.
